Monett students compete in Big 8 Art 

Monett students recently competed in the Big 8 Art Show, hosted at the Cassville Performing Arts Center. This piece by Monett Senior Anjolina Luper took sixth place in large sculpture. Monett took third in the Conference as a school with 37 awards, including four firsts — group work sculptures, Aiden Taylor in large sculpture ceramics, Angelica L. in mixed media representational and K. Burdet in small hand-formed ceramics.

BCYC celebrates 60

Paige McCullough, of Monett, flips through scrapbooks from the 60 years of Barry County Youth Camp. McCullough was a counselor at the camp off and on from 1981-2010. She also served as assistant director/co-director for a stint, and she taught music and arts and crafts. The camp celebrated its 60th installment last week at Camp Smokey at Roaring River State Park, opening with a dinner for counselors and campers current and past, as well as previous administration.
